<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Facebook is rolling out their new wave of <strong>changes</strong> to your profile.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">As announced, all of your activities, interests, music, movies, and books you listed in your profile will now be connected to a corresponding <strong>fan page</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/facebookfanpage.png"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="facebookfanpage"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/facebookfanpage_thumb.png" border="0" alt="facebookfanpage" width="204" height="173" /></a>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Soon, when you log into your account, a box will pop up prompting you to chose the pages you want to belong to.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If you only want to belong to a few pages, or none at all, any pages you do not select will automatically <strong>delete that topic</strong> from your profile!</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">I found this out the hard way.  Fortunately, it was on my personal profile and not the profile I use to network for business.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If you have set up your <strong>business profile</strong> correctly, the topics in the activities, interests, movies, music, and books give a snapshot of who you are.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You need a little bit about <strong>personal interests</strong> so others have something to relate to you with.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You also need some things about you as a <strong>business professional</strong>, but not so much that you are a flashing neon billboard.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">I would “<strong>select all</strong>” when asked which pages to join.  Once we see the effect of these changes, it will be easier to decide what to delete and what to keep.</span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">One of the activities Network Marketers engage in on Facebook is joining groups.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">When your purpose is to <strong>network</strong> with other people involved in MLM who you may want to attract to your business, you want to join groups relating to network marketing and MLM.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/toomanyfriends.jpg"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="too-many-friends"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/toomanyfriends_thumb.jpg" border="0" alt="too-many-friends" width="246" height="197" /></a></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You can also join groups whose interest is a particular company or specific lead generation system.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">With these groups, the hope is to connect with others who may be struggling to make money in the company they are with.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Groups focused on more <strong>general topics</strong> like self development, internet marketing, or women in business, will have more members who are not involved in MLM.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">While <strong>valuable</strong> for personal growth and learning, these groups are not as appropriate for finding potential business partners.</span> </p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You want to <strong>join groups that are active</strong>.  Those should end up at the top of your search list.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Look for number of members and see if people have joined recently.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Look on the group&#8217;s site and see if the group owner posts events and discussions on a fairly regular basis. </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/Join_Us.jpg"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="Join_Us"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/Join_Us_thumb.jpg" border="0" alt="Join_Us" width="246" height="188" /></a>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Once you join a group, <strong>pay attention to the messages</strong> the group sends you. </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">About once a week is enough, otherwise it gets too time consuming and annoying.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Are they sending <strong>valuable content</strong> to help you solve your problems or are they spamming you for their opportunity?</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If groups annoy you with their messages or event invitations, or don&#8217;t do anything at all (messaging encourages activity from other members) then leave the group.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Periodically go through your groups and leave the ones you are not active in or ones that are not growing or offering content.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Remember, your time is money.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">As an <strong>entrepreneur</strong> building a business from home…probably part time along with all of your other life’s demands…you cannot afford to waste time.</span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">One of the marketing platforms we often use in promoting our network marketing businesses online is <strong>social networks</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Facebook and MySpace are likely the most popular…and free…social networking sites on the web.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">There are other sites, and although they have a more targeted membership, they aren’t as globally large and well known.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Sometimes when <strong>making friend connections</strong> on Facebook and MySpace, we may blunder and connect with people who are not the best business contacts.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/facebookdefaultphoto.jpg"><img class="size-full wp-image-475  aligncenter" title="facebookdefaultphoto"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/facebookdefaultphoto.jpg" alt="" width="100" height="63" /></a></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">The most effective way to friend people who have the same interests in network marketing is to join <strong>groups</strong> focused on network marketing, MLM, generating leads, and online marketing.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">From the groups’ membership, we make connections with others who probably share our interests in building a home based business.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Most of the time, friendship requests are approved without hardly getting to know the other person.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">We make initial cordial thank you-s for the friend connection, then move on to other activities.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">After making thousands of connections, it is easy to overlook people in your network who are not appropriate business associates.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">As I have written before, when building your business on Facebook, or other social network sites, you need to <strong>keep your profile focused for business building</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">All other activities need to be kept on your personal profile.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">It’s too easy to <strong>waste time</strong> on social network sites.  To effectively build a home based business part time, you must be disciplined with your time management.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">As you go through your Newsfeed, Messages, Event &amp; Group Invitations, and “Other” Requests, it will become easy to find friend blunders.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">These will be people who actually are not as interested in building their network marketing business on the same professional level as you are.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">With a 5,000 friend limit on Facebook, it is wise to <strong>perform a Friend Cleanse</strong> every so often.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Follow the clues.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/confused.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-476  aligncenter" title="confused"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/confused-290x300.jpg" alt="" width="290" height="300"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>No Comprendo.</strong>  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">We often friend people from different countries and cultures.  However, if their only language they use on Facebook is their native dialect, and you don’t speak it, what’s the point?</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">It is wise to suggest them as a friend to one of your teammates who does speak their language and then un-friend them.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/farmville.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-477  aligncenter" title="farmville"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/farmville-300x229.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="229" /></a></span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>Wanna Play?</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">There are people who do business networking and want to engage their contacts in games, like Mafia Wars or Farmville.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">These games are fun and very addicting.  Hours are easily wasted every day on these games.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Serious business builders simply do not have the time to play these games frivolously.  The invitations to play are clutter and time consuming.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Contacts spending more time on games than they spend on effective networking activities may not be interested in building and may not be interested in what you have to offer.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/dodgeball.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-478  aligncenter" title="dodgeball"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/dodgeball-300x300.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="300"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>Dodge Ball!</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You will find some of your contacts are so busy promoting their groups and events that they show up several times a week or even daily.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You end up getting hit with their promotions so much you feel like you’re in a game of Dodge Ball.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">These people are so busy doing their thing that they are probably not paying attention to what you are doing or what anyone else is doing.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You have to decide whether it is worth putting up with their activity stream to  keep them in your contacts hoping they will eventually get worn out and take advantage of what you have to offer.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Or they may never stop playing their Dodge Ball game to notice that you unfriended them.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/bigdog.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-479  aligncenter" title="bigdog"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/bigdog-254x300.jpg" alt="" width="254" height="300" /></a></span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>The Big Dogs.</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">There are many Network Marketers we connect with who are already successful in their businesses.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">They are there to build and will never join a small part-timer whose main goal is to make about $1000 a month.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">So why network with these Big Dogs?</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If they actually are offering valuable training and inspiration that benefits you, then keep the connection.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If you’re not gaining any knowledge from their friendship, then unfriend them to make room for someone you can have a mutually beneficial relationship with.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/empty-room.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-480  aligncenter" title="200237471-001"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/empty-room-200x300.jpg" alt="" width="200" height="300"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>Just Not There.</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Sometimes we connect with someone from an MLM or similar interest group and we later find out that they are not really interested in the business at all.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">We may not have looked at their profile closely enough and not realized that they have nothing on their profile to indicate any business activities.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">There are those who you may tag in a note or video and they leave very negative comments behind.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">They are not just disagreeing with your point of view, they are bashing you and MLM.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Unfriend them immediately before they do damage to your image.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/soapbox.jpg"><img class="size-medium wp-image-481  aligncenter" title="soapbox"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/soapbox-194x300.jpg" alt="" width="194" height="300"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>The Soapbox.</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">The last group of people to closely evaluate are the ones who voice their personal opinions about religion, politics, or current events to the point of being obnoxious.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Business is business.  There is no place in a professional business setting to heavily declare personal views.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">People who use their profiles to promote their personal agendas are not likely going to make good business contacts.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Unfriend them from your business profile.  If you share their opinions, then invite them to be friends on your personal profile. </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/business.jpg"><img class="size-thumbnail wp-image-482  aligncenter" title="business"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/business-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>It’s Business.</str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Keep in mind that your decisions on who you keep as a contact on your Facebook business profile are entirely based on good business.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">There is nothing personal about it.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If others unfriend you, they may not share your interest or find value in what you are offering.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">That is OK.  You cannot please everyone.  <strong>Your goal</strong> has to be to appeal to the majority of people in your target niche.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Constantly revise your friend’s list and your activities on Facebook to polish your business presence.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">This is how you will <strong>attract</strong> success focused people to you.</span></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: left;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Well, Facebook is at it again!</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">In an effort to <strong>enhance</strong> user experience, Facebook has implemented changes that will make a lot of our information and activities <strong>public</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">I don’t particularly like Facebook making decisions about what I put in my profile public.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">But it is their sandbox, and they let me play there for free.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/sandbox1.gif"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="sandbox1"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/sandbox1_thumb.gif" border="0" alt="sandbox1" width="239" height="240" /></a>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://ezinearticles.com/?Beware!-The-Dangers-of-Facebook!&amp;id=3170756" target="_blank">I have written before about guarding your personal information on Facebook and other similar sites.</a></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Too often, <strong>people new to Network Marketing</strong>, or other types of home based businesses, start marketing their business using an already existing profile where they have been keeping up with family and friends.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Or if they’re like me, their first profile was for their business.  They were having fun and started adding family and friends along with business contacts.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/toomanyfriends.jpg"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="too-many-friends"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/toomanyfriends_thumb.jpg" border="0" alt="too-many-friends" width="246" height="197" /></a>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: left;"><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If you are seriously <strong>building a business network on a social site</strong>, you will quickly have over 1,000 contacts.  After that, this number will grow and take on a life of its own.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Most of your family and friends are not interested in your business activities.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Your <strong>business contacts</strong> are not very interested in your personal pursuits.  They simply do not have the time.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">So if you don’t already have two profiles…one personal and one business…get busy and create another profile.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">I would create one for your <strong>personal contacts</strong> and ask them to friend you on your new profile.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">People who know you personally are more likely to friend you again than are business contacts.  There again…not enough time.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Once you have your personal contacts on your new profile, delete them from your old profile…the one you are going to use strictly for business.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You have to remember that once you start building a large business network, you don’t want people who you know only casually having a glimpse into your private life and the lives of your family and friends.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">The other important task is to <strong>clean up your profile</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/facebookprivacy.jpg"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="facebook-privacy"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/facebookprivacy_thumb.jpg" border="0" alt="facebook-privacy" width="246" height="186" /></a></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">You really have to be careful of the information you put on your profile. </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>You are on social networking sites to build your business network</strong>&#8230;your contacts don&#8217;t need to know all of your personal information.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Share just enough about yourself to make you a real person others can identify with&#8230;.but not enough an identity thief can use to make your life miserable.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">One of the<strong> changes</strong> Facebook is making is to automatically place you in groups or fan pages based on your <strong>interests</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">We generally list only a few key interests in that section in order to relate to each other as real people.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Someone is <strong>more likely to do business with you</strong> when they share common ground.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/overwhelmed.jpg"><img style="display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; border: 0px;" title="overwhelmed"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/04/overwhelmed_thumb.jpg" border="0" alt="overwhelmed" width="246" height="183" /></a></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">However, being automatically connected to random groups of people based on your gardening or bowling interests can wreck havoc.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Your <strong>personal information is shared</strong> with people you would not normally connect with.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Then you have to deal with all of the extra messages and posts in your Newsfeed from these groups.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">I personally like to keep my Newsfeed clear to keep up on what my contacts are sharing.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">If you happen to be put in particularly active groups, just imagine how cluttered your inbox can get!</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">So just be aware of what is in your profile and how you may have to clear out some information.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;"><strong>Time is at a premium</strong> for our marketing time.  It is easy to spend too much time on social networks.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: medium;">Don’t get <strong>caught up</strong> in all the extra activity Facebook may be sending your way.</span></p>

<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">As you start reading the beginning of this post, you find yourself wondering… <em>“What on earth is a <strong>Central Hub</strong> and Why should I care?”</em></span></p>
<p><a href="http://technabob.com/blog/2007/09/04/little-dude-could-be-my-favorite-usb-hub-ever/" target="_blank"><img style="border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; display: block; float: none; margin-left: auto; border-top: 0px; margin-right: auto; border-right: 0px" title="kikkerland_usb_hub_guy" src="http://mlmnetworkingwomen.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/08/kikkerland_usb_hub_guy.jpg" border="0" alt="kikkerland_usb_hub_guy" width="246" height="220" /></a></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">If you are a <strong>professional Network Marketer</strong>, and are using the internet to promote your business, you need to <strong>know what a Central Hub is</strong> and how it can <strong>benefit</strong> your business.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Allow yourself to imagine the bustling scene of your family kitchen.  Most women would agree that their kitchen is the <strong>central hub</strong> of their homes. </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">This is where the family meals are prepared, children may be doing their homework at the table, you may be working on your home business there.  The kitchen is where all of the activities of your household and family’s lives come together to find <strong>cohesion and harmony</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">In Network Marketing, we often start several <strong>marketing strategies</strong> with the goal in mind to attract potential prospects into our businesses.  But if we do not have a <strong>central hub</strong>, our marketing energies are not focused.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Secret # 1</span></strong>  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">A Central Hub serves as the <strong>focal point</strong> of your marketing strategies.  It’s a <strong>home base</strong> so to speak.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">All of your marketing strategies should point to your Central Hub.  If your other marketing strategies are ways to become introduced to people, then your Central Hub is a way to invite them in to get to know you better.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Secret # 2</span></str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">If the term Central Hub sounds intimidating, don’t let it.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Your Central Hub is generally a <strong>website</strong>, quite often a <strong>blog</strong>.  That’s easy enough isn’t it?</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">It’s important to remember that you should never use your company’s website or splash pages as your Central Hub.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Remember you’re inviting your new friends over to <strong>get to know YOU</strong> better, not throw your company or products at them.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Secret # 3</span></str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">In using a blog, you will want to focus on <strong>content</strong> that <strong>adds value</strong> to your audience, or new friends.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><a href="http://www.charlesheflin.com/" target="_blank">Charles Heflin</a> teaches that your content should <strong>entertain, educate and/or enlighten</strong>.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">We should always be adding value to the network marketing community, especially to your niche.  This value needs to be <strong>interesting</strong> to your audience…so interesting that they will want to share your content with other people.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"> </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Secret # 4</span></str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Your Central Hub, or your blog, like in my case, needs <strong>a clean, crisp appearance</strong>.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Avoid <strong>cluttering your sidebar</strong> with a lot of advertising.  The small amount of income you may make won’t compensate for detracting your visitor’s attention away from your content.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">It also makes it appear that you are desperate to make money.  So perhaps your primary business is not all that lucrative after all.  (Not a good impression.)</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Your sidebar IS the place to <strong>offer a free ebook</strong>, newsletter, or other training information.  Do not be tempted to spam your audience with your opportunity.  You are still in the process of building your relationships.</span></p>
<p> </p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Secret # 5</span></strong></span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Once you have written your blog post, you will want to submit it to some <strong>social news websites</strong> like,</span></p>
<ol>
<li><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">StumbleUpon</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">LinkInn</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Digg</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Reddit</span></li>
<li><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">HubSpot</span></li>
</ol>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Make sure you are visiting other’s sites and commenting and voting on their posts as well.</span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">This gets you <strong>backlinks</strong> to your site and shows the news websites that you are not just submitting your own work.  </span></p>
<p><span style="color: #000000; font-size: small;">Get your wheels turning and generate your energies on making your <strong>central hub</strong> the <strong>focal point</strong> of your<strong> online marketing strategies.  </strong></span></p>
